Tosh Posted November 12, 2018 Share Posted November 12, 2018 I can only speak from my own experience, but I’ve been having a lot of fun with tank-willow grenade strats until the fire staff drops. 1. Throw grenade 2. Punch mob until the explosion procs 3. Throw grenade immediately after It’s pretty easy to take out the second crocomander-pig group while the rest of your team handles the first one. It also eats through snortoises incredibly quickly—just avoid the temptation to hit more than one when you lob it. The passive explosion only ever hits the mob you’re punching. Other than that, I drop it as soon as the fire staff drops. It could maybe work as an off-tank option, but that depends what the rest of the thule armour is like. I kinda wish it worked for melee characters too, but I know that it would’ve been op with WX.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Tosh Posted November 13, 2018 Share Posted November 13, 2018 One mistake I’ve seen a lot of people make is using the bomb purely as a thrown weapon. If you’re not punching things with it, you should be juggling it with darts to keep up your dps. It could be good for scorps, but only as a secondary damage, and with proper crowd control.
